Leadership of antireligious propaganda in the Soviet union

Joan Delaney Grossman

pp. 213-230

Abstract

Re-emergent scientific atheism bears the marks of its historical origins in the efforts of Bonč-Bruevič and Jaroslavskij. The disciples of the "Lenin generation' use their "fathers' somewhat as "second-level classics'.
